Teens of epileptic moms display poor school performance

Thursday, November 4, 2010 - 10:20 in Psychology & Sociology

A large population-based study revealed that multiple antiepileptic drugs (AEDs) used by pregnant women to control seizures may cause poor school performance in their teenagers. Researchers confirmed that exposure to AEDs in utero may have a negative effect on neurodevelopment.
